#f5219e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f5219e is composed of 96.1% red, 12.9%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 35.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 324.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 54.5%. #f5219e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ff42ff with #eb003d.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

Shades and Tints of #f5219e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#feeff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5219e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93838c is the less saturated color, while #fe18a0 is the most saturated one.
